What beginners often misunderstand about support and verification
Many new players assume customer support is there to “fix” a withdrawal problem instantly. In reality, support can only guide you through the casino’s process. If a check is triggered, the agent may not be able to override it. That matters at Betsat because player reports suggest source-of-wealth checks can appear on larger withdrawals, especially above around €/£2,000, and some accounts have been frozen for several days during review.
Another common misunderstanding is thinking that support can always confirm a bonus will work in your favour. Bonus terms can be strict, and support may not be able to waive requirements after the fact. If you are not certain about the wagering, game restrictions, or withdrawal conditions, ask before you opt in.
Finally, some beginners see “fast registration” and assume cash-out will be equally quick. That is not always true. Registration and withdrawal are separate processes. A site may let you sign up quickly but still require extra documentation later, especially if the withdrawal amount is significant or the account history raises checks.

Risks, trade-offs, and limits you should not ignore
Betsat’s support experience cannot be separated from the site’s regulatory position. Because it is offshore and non-GamStop, it does not offer the same player protections as a UKGC-licensed operator. That has consequences for support quality as well as dispute handling.
The main trade-offs are straightforward:
- More flexibility, less protection: some players value access and game features, but there is less formal recourse if a dispute escalates.
- Faster access, later checks: account opening may be smooth, while withdrawal verification can still become heavy.
- Support can guide, not guarantee: agents may explain policy, but they do not necessarily have authority to reverse decisions.
- Location restrictions can complicate access: UK IPs may be geo-blocked, so access methods can become part of the support conversation.
There is also a responsible gambling issue that beginners should take seriously. Betsat is not part of GamStop, so if you rely on self-exclusion tools, this is a major limitation. Good service quality cannot compensate for weak safety controls. If gambling is starting to feel stressful, support should be about helping you step back, not finding ways to keep playing.
